A class in computer graphics allows the instructor to build on these topics in a way that can be both informative and fun. Buy data structures and algorithms addison wesley series in computer science and information pr 01 by alfred v. Christopher van wyk and sedgewick have developed new. By approaching these skills in tandem, mark allen weiss teaches readers to. Graph algorithms are increasingly critical for a wide range of applications, such as network connectivity, circuit design, scheduling, transaction processing, and resource allocation. Find 9780201591187 data structures, algorithms and software principles in c by thomas standish at over 30 bookstores. Designing and using data structures, 20, 662 pages, john lewis, joseph chase, 03250121, 97803250121, pearson education. As a subject, data structures and algorithms has always fascinated me and it was a pleasure teaching this course to. Electronic lecture notes data structures and algorithms 15 8 14 9 17 21 35 26 5 12 24 14.
It is safe to say the level of contents will lie somewhere between an undergraduate course in data structures and a graduate course in algorithms. An elementary course on data structures and algorithms might emphasize the basic data structures in part 2 and their use in the implementations in parts 3 and 4. Software designis a multidisciplinary activity that develops tools through effective. Net framework library, as well as those developed by the programmer. Please report any type of abuse spam, illegal acts, harassment, violation, adult content, warez, etc. Algorithms and data structures for the modelling of dynamical systems by means of stochastic finite automata all zeroorder terms time constants were ignored here is the total number of symbols. Algorithms, 4th edition it ebooks free ebooks catalogue. We want these students to be programming threedimensional applications as soon as possible. A course on design and analysis of algorithms might emphasize the fundamental material in part 1 and chapter 5, then study the ways in which the algorithms in parts 3 and 4 achieve.
The authors treatment of data structures in data structures and algorithms is unified by an informal notion of abstract data types, allowing readers to compare different implementations of the same concept. Concerns include scatter storage techniques, files and secondary storage, representation of digraphs as list structures, storage of arrays, and sparse matrices. Electronic lecture notes data structures and algorithms. Isbn 9780201591187 data structures, algorithms and. Buy the design and analysis of computer algorithms addison. Preface as a subject, data structures and algorithms has always fascinated me and it was a pleasure teaching this course to the masters students at the indian institute of science.
This page contains source code for the textbook data structures and algorithm analysis in java, by mark allen weiss addison wesley, 1999. The study of data structures and algorithms is critical to the development. This book presents the data structures and algorithms that underpin much of todays computer programming. To be interesting, an algorithm must solve a general. We have expanded that coverage and have added material on algorithms for external. Addisonwesley ebooks free download all new release. Therefore, no algorithm or data structure is presented. Over online math lessons aligned to the addisonwesley textbooks and featuring a personal math teacher inside every lesson. Java animations and interactive applets for data structures and algorithms. Pdf data structures and algorithms semantic scholar. Data structures and algorithm analysis in c svs library. Pearson data structures and algorithm analysis in c, 2e.
The slides are fully editable, so as to allow an instructor using this book full free. Data structures, algorithms, and software principles in c 9780201591187 by standish, thomas a. Full treatment of data structures and algorithms for sorting, searching, graph processing, and string processing, including fifty algorithms every programmer should know. Discuss whether or not each of the following activities is a data mining task.
Click on a book cover to get source code in a different language. Data structures, algorithms, and software principles in c by. Data structures and algorithms in c second edition mark allen. His landmark book, algorithms, now in its fourth edition, has appeared in numerous versions and languages over the past thirty years. In an algorithm instructions can be executed any number of times, provided the instructions themselves indicate the repetition. Fundamentals, data structure, sorting, searching, 3rd edition. New java implementations written in an accessible modular programming style, where all of the code is exposed to the reader and ready to use. Pascal and c code, comparisons of actual running times, and pointers to analysis in research papers. Download one of the free kindle apps to start reading kindle books on your smartphone, tablet. This is an accounting calculation, followed by the application of a. Addisonwesley mathematics by addisonwesley publishing company. Buy data structures and algorithms addison wesley series in computer science and information pr book online at best prices in india on.
The text is a valuable reference for computer science experts, mathematicians, and researchers interested in data structures. As the speed and power of computers increases, so does the need for effective programming and algorithm analysis. Pdf lecture notes algorithms and data structures part 1. Isbn 9780201591187 data structures, algorithms and software. Learn the functional and reactive implementations of the traditional data structures. Data structures and algorithms edition 1 by alfred v. The design pattern books i had been reading and the design pattern experts i had been talking to were saying that you really needed to have a good grounding in objectoriented.
Data structures, algorithms, and software principles in c book. Data structures and algorithms 6 recommended readings alfred v. Republic and ghana play singsong versions known respectively as pesek and. Programming methods for accessing these structures are at the heart of understanding the subject matter of this course.
In addition, with kevin wayne, he is the coauthor of the highly acclaimed textbook, introduction to programming in java. If youre looking for a free download links of visual storytelling with d3. Algorithms in c, third edition parts 1 4 by robert sedgewick. Publication date 1991 topics mathematics, mathematics. The design and analysis of computer algorithms alfred v. The book first offers information on set theory, functions, and relations, and graph theory. Data structures, algorithms, and software principles in c. You can adjust the width and height parameters according to your needs. The code is parallel to that in the other books of this series. Pdf algorithms and data structures for the modelling of. Addisonwesley middle school mathematics homework help from.
Hard to estimate from pseudocode, and also still depends on the computer executing the program we estimate the execution time by calculating the number. Data structures and algorithm analysis in java source code. Everyday low prices and free delivery on eligible orders. Algorithms and data structures computer science eth zurich. We cover abstract data types and data structures, writing algorithms, and solving problems. Data structures and algorithm analysis weiss, mark allen on. Not all the texts cover all the material you will need to search a little for some of the topics. Buy the design and analysis of computer algorithms.
However, we require that, no matter what the input values may be, an algorithm terminate after executing a finite. Data structures and algorithm analysis in c mark allen. Design and analysis of algorithms in a finite amount of effort. This textbook is designed as a text for a first course on data structures and algorithms, taught as the second course in the computer science curriculum. As one of the most important and frequently used views of software architecture 1,4, the module view plays a significant role in understanding a system, especially its static structure. Readings design and analysis of algorithms electrical. The standard transfer function entierx yields the integral part of x. Data structures and algorithms addisonwesley series in. Texts the following is a nonexhaustive list of texts which are in the uwa library which cover aspects of this course. Find materials for this course in the pages linked along the left. Lecture notes algorithms and data structures part 1. Buy the design and analysis of computer algorithms addisonwesley series in computer science and information processing book online at best prices in india on.
The toarray method allows you to easily transfer the contents of an. Mark allen weiss is on the advanced placement computer science development committee. These manuals include full solutions to all problems and exercises with which chapters ended, but please do not post here, instead send an email with details. An interdisciplinary approach addison wesley, 2008. This page contains source code for the textbook data structures and algorithm analysis in java, by mark allen weiss addisonwesley, 1999. In this revision of a leading text, mark allen weiss provides a concise, complete, and dynamic picture of many important data structures used in modern programming practice. Tamassia, introduction to computer security, addison. Burge, recursive programming techniques, addisonwesley, reading, mass. The basis of this book is the material contained in the first six chapters of our earlier work, the design and analysis of computer algorithms. An algorithm is the idea behind any reasonable computer program. The material is unified by the use of recurring themes such as efficiency, recursion, representation and tradeoffs. Algorithm design techniques are also stressed and basic algorithm analysis is covered. Indian edition published by addison wesley longman, 2000. An algorithm is a procedure to accomplish a specific task.
Data structures and algorithms 22 how to estimate the execution time. After a deletion in a linked list, it is usually a good idea to free the cell. Algorithms and data structures 3 19952000 alfred strohmeier, epfl 30 i. It is required to transfer these items on to a stack s initially empty so.
Geometry and discrete mathematics instructors solutions manual authors. Using a c implementation, he highlights conceptual topics, focusing on adts and the analysis of algorithms for efficiency as well as performance and running time. This book presents the data structures and algorithms that underpin much of todays. Data structures, algorithms, and software principles in c by thomas a. Hopcroft, data structures and algorithms, addison wesley, 1983.
Algorithms and data structures for the modelling of dynamical systems by means of stochastic finite automata all zeroorder terms time constants were ignored here. The latest version of sedgewicks bestselling series, reflecting an indispensable body of knowledge developed over the past several decades. Addison wesley the instructor solutions manual is available in pdf format for the following textbooks. Data structures and algorithms narasimha karumanchi.
166 21 541 968 209 1284 1116 1024 890 1366 1159 818 671 1214 253 711 868 1143 1057 515 274 1406 976 518 843 103 1448 776 63 780 852 875 1263 1159 805 1058 781 882 114 1281 618